In making homemade dog food, we should only use organic foods. By exercising so, we are preserving the health systems of our pets which can also lengthen their life spans. Employing organic foods has been shown to increase the stamina and the wellness of our pets. They will end up sounder, and livelier in their activities.
It would be ideal if we use lamb meat for our homemade dog food. In the alternative, we may also use beef or pork so long as we avoid the fattiest parts. We ought to also make a conscious effort to avoid additives and preservatives such as MSG or those which may induce an allergic reaction for our dogs. We must also be very careful to leave out any bones since they are potential choking hazards for our pets.
